Revolutionary
At the risk of seeming ridiculous, let me say
that the true revolutionary is guided by a great
feeling of love. It is impossible to think of a
genuine revolutionary lacking this quality.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Our every action is a battle cry against
imperialism, and a battle hymn for the people's
unity against the great enemy of mankind: the
United States of America. Wherever death may
surprise us, let it be welcome, provided that
this, our battle cry, may have reached some
receptive ear, that another hand may be extended
to wield our weapons, and that other men be ready
to intone our funeral dirge with the staccato
singing of the machine guns and new battle cries
of war and victory. - Ernesto Che Guevara
We must carry the war into every corner the enemy
happens to carry it: to his home, to his centers
of entertainment; a total war. It is necessary to
prevent him from having a moment of peace, a
quiet moment outside his barracks or even inside;
we must attack him wherever he may be, make him
feel like a cornered beast wherever he may move.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Why does the guerrilla fighter fight? We must
come to the inevitable conclusion that the
guerrilla fighter is a social reformer, that he
takes up arms responding to the angry protest of
the people against their oppressors, and that he
fights in order to change the social system that
keeps all his unarmed brothers in ignominy and misery. - Ernesto Che Guevara
The guerrilla fighter needs full help from the
people of the area. This is an indispensable condition. . - Ernesto Che Guevara
Philosophical
I am not interested in dry economic socialism. We
are fighting against misery, but we are also
fighting against alienation. One of the
fundamental objectives of Marxism is to remove
interest, the factor of individual interest, and
gain, from people's psychological motivations.
Marx was preoccupied both with economic factors
and with their repercussions on the spirit. If
communism isn't interested in this too, it may be
a method of distributing goods, but it will never
be a revolutionary way of life. - Ernesto Che Guevara
The amount of poverty and suffering required for
the emergence of a Rockefeller, and the amount of
depravity that the accumulation of a fortune of
such magnitude entails, are left out of the
picture, and it is not always possible to make
the people in general see this. - Ernesto Che Guevara
The monopoly capitalists - even while employing
purely empirical methods - weave around art a
complicated web which converts it into a willing
tool. The superstructure of society ordains the
type of art in which the artist has to be
educated. Rebels are subdued by its machinery and
only rare talents may create their own work. The
rest become shameless hacks or are crushed. - Ernesto Che Guevara
I am not a liberator. Liberators do not exist.
The people liberate themselves.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Where a government has come into power through
some form of popular vote, fraudulent or not, and
maintains at least an appearance of
constitutional legality, the guerrilla outbreak
cannot be promoted, since the possibilities of
peaceful struggle have not yet been exhausted. - Ernesto Che Guevara
We are doing everything possible to give labor
this new status of social duty and to link it on
the one side with the development of a technology
which will create the conditions for greater
freedom, and on the other side with voluntary
work based on a Marxist appreciation of the fact
that man truly reaches a full human condition
when he produces without being driven by the
physical need to sell his labor as a commodity.
Man still needs to undergo a complete spiritual
rebirth in his attitude towards his work, freed
from the direct pressure of his social
environment, though linked to it by his new
habits. That will be communism. - Ernesto Che Guevara
There is no other definition of socialism valid
for us than that of the abolition of the
exploitation of man by man.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Internationalism
To die under the flag of Vietnam, of Venezuela,
of Guatemala, of Laos, of Guinea, of Colombia, of
Bolivia, of Brazil-to name only a few scenes of
today's armed struggle-would be equally glorious
and desirable for an American, an Asian, an
African, even a European.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Each spilt drop of blood, in any country under
whose flag one has not been born, is an
experience passed on to those who survive, to be
added later to the liberation struggle of his own
country. And each nation liberated is a phase won
in the battle for the liberation of one's own country. - Ernesto Che Guevara
There are no boundaries in this struggle to the
death. We cannot be indifferent to what happens
anywhere in the world, for a victory by any
country over imperialism is our victory; just as
any country's defeat is a defeat for all of us.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Each time a country is freed, we say, it is a
defeat for the world imperialist system, but we
must agree that real liberation or breaking away
from the imperialist system is not achieved by
the mere act of proclaiming independence or
winning an armed victory in a revolution. Freedom
is achieved when imperialist economic domination
over a people is brought to an end. - Ernesto Che Guevara
The socialist countries have the moral duty of
liquidating their tacit complicity with the
exploiting countries of the West. - Ernesto Che Guevara
Arms cannot be regarded as merchandise in our
world. They should be delivered to the peoples
asking for them for use against the common enemy
without any charge at all, and in quantities
determined by the need and their availability. - Ernesto Che Guevara

Imperialism and Neo-colonialism
Imperialism has been defeated in many partial
battles. But it remains a considerable force in
the world, and we cannot expect its final defeat
save through effort and sacrifice on the part of
all of us. - Ernesto Che Guevara
As long as imperialism exists, it will, by
definition, exert its domination over other
countries. Today that domination is called
neocolonialism. - Ernesto Che Guevara
The slogan "We will not allow another Cuba" hides
the possibility of perpetrating aggressions
without fear of reprisal, such as the one carried
out against the Dominican Republic or before that
the massacre in Panama-and the clear warning
stating that Yankee troops are ready to intervene
anywhere in America where the ruling regime may
be altered, thus endangering their interests. - Ernesto Che Guevara
We must bear in mind that imperialism is a world
system, the last stage of capitalism-and it must
be defeated in a world confrontation. The
strategic end of this struggle should be the
destruction of imperialism. Our share, the
responsibility of the exploited and
underdeveloped of the world, is to eliminate the
foundations of imperialism: our oppressed
nations, from where they extract capital, raw
materials, technicians, and cheap labor, and to
which they export new capital-instruments of
domination-arms and all kinds of articles, thus
submerging us in an absolute dependence. - Ernesto Che Guevara
While envisaging the destruction of imperialism,
it is necessary to identify its head, which is no
other than the United States of America. - Ernesto Che Guevara
